Grounds Review
Discussed repairs needing to be made to the tennis courts. Charlie is getting bids for repairs. Watched a video from a company that called Sports Court. They provide a type of mat that would go on the tennis court. Bruce is going to see if he can find one around Kansas City to look at. At this time it is out of our price range but may be something we could consider in the future.
Charlie will order dumpsters for yard waste to be delivered May 19th, and removed on May 22nd.
Two trees are down in the greenway just south of New Mark drive on the West Side of N. Lydia. Anthony is going to get a bid to remove them.
Anthony and Charlie may request more bids for mowing if the rates go up. Last year we paid $85 for zone 1, $100 for zone 2 and $150 for zone 3 each time they were mowed.
Pool Activity
Karen Aitken, President (734-5463) and Todd Beeck, Vice President (734-5135) of the swim team meet with the board. Swim meets will be held on June 8th, June 22nd and July 6th. They had around 168 team members last year. They had some concerns they brought up with the board. They suggested that maybe we could work together to make some improvements. They would like a new sound system, lights to shine on the south side of the pool into the greenway, shelves and benches in the restrooms, new toilet paper and paper towel holders in the restrooms, mats in the restrooms and more electrical outlets in the cabana.
The board also informed them the members of the home association voted to increase the amount charged per non-home association member family. The new charge will be $35 per family. We also requested that in their mailings they ask for help from visitors to the swim meets to refrain from littering and to park only the East Side of N. Lydia. We also requested a list of all swim team members and addresses.
Financial Review
Talked about moving some of the money from the general money market account to the long-term money market account after the swim season. This would help the long-term fund grow a little faster if we do not have any high unbudgeted expenses this year.
New Business
Bruce suggested setting up a rules committee for meetings. This would be beneficial for the annual Homes Association meeting. Bruce and Bill will serve on this committee.
Bruce also suggested that all board members talk to people in the neighborhood who may not be at the annual meeting to get more proxies for the annual meeting. This would allow more people to have a say in what happens within the association.
